Residential Gas Plumbing in San Antonio, TX
Residential gas plumbing services encompass the installation, repair, and maintenance of natural gas lines within a home. These projects typically include connecting gas appliances such as stoves, water heaters, fireplaces, and outdoor grills, as well as ensuring the gas lines are safe, secure, and compliant with local codes. Homeowners often seek these services when upgrading appliances, experiencing leaks or pressure issues, or planning to add new gas-powered features to their property.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of work involved, including the need for proper permits and inspections, to ensure the safety and efficiency of their gas systems.
Before requesting residential gas plumbing services, property owners should consider the existing gas infrastructure and any potential upgrades needed to accommodate new appliances or fixtures. Clear communication about the location of existing lines, the type of appliances being installed, and any concerns about leaks or odors can help facilitate a smooth process. Understanding the importance of professional installation and maintenance can also help prevent issues such as gas leaks or outages, ensuring the safety and functionality of the home’s gas system over time.

Residential Gas Plumbing Questions
What types of residential gas plumbing services are available? Services include installation, repair, and replacement of gas lines, appliances, and fixtures to ensure safe and reliable operation within homes.
How can I tell if my gas lines need attention? Signs include hissing sounds, the smell of gas, or pilot lights that won’t stay lit. Regular inspections can help identify issues early.
Are gas line upgrades necessary for new appliances? Upgrading gas lines may be recommended to accommodate new appliances or improve safety and efficiency within the home.
What should property owners consider before a gas plumbing project? It’s important to ensure proper planning for safety, code compliance, and the correct sizing of gas lines for appliances and fixtures.
